US stock market hits record highs as AI profits pile and oil prices ease
📰 source: theguardian_business · 💼 business
us stocks hit record highs on tuesday, with the s&p 500 up 1.8% to 7,736.52 and the dow adding 907 points to 54,085.88. the nasdaq jumped 2.6% to 26,584.99, also a record.
palantir led the charge, surging 29.5% after ceo alex karp said revenue leaped 93% in an 'otherworldly' quarter and raised its full-year 2026 forecast. caterpillar climbed 5.6% after posting its first quarter with over $20bn in sales, with ceo joe creed citing strong order rates and a growing backlog, helped by ai demand for turbines. s&p 500 companies are on track for nearly 50% earnings per share growth for the spring, the biggest since 2021, per factset.
oil prices eased as brent crude fell 5.3% to $79.36, and the 10-year treasury yield dropped to 4.62%. chip stocks like nvidia, broadcom, and micron also rallied, offsetting chipotle's 9.7% drop on salmonella concerns.
why it matters: record highs on strong ai earnings and easing oil signal resilient market, but bond yields and geopolitics still loom.
